How much do insurance company entry level j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for insurance company entry level in the United States is $20.34,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.83 and $23.08 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the best entry level job to get?

For an entry-level position in insurance companies, roles such as customer service representative or claims assistant are common starting points. These jobs typically require good communication skills, basic computer knowledge, and may offer on-the-job training, making them accessible for recent graduates or those new to the industry.

What is the difference between Insurance Company Entry Level vs Insurance Claims Adjuster?

AspectInsurance Company Entry LevelInsurance Claims Adjuster
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may prefer insurance licensesHigh school diploma; licensing often required
Work EnvironmentOffice setting, customer service, administrative tasksField and office work, investigating claims
Industry UsageEntry-level position for those starting in insurance industryMid-level role handling claims processing and assessment

Insurance Company Entry Level roles are typically administrative or customer service positions requiring minimal experience, while Insurance Claims Adjusters handle claims investigation and assessment, often requiring licensing. Both roles are essential in the insurance industry but differ in responsibilities and experience levels.

Is entry level insurance sales hard?

Entry level insurance sales can be challenging as it requires developing sales skills, understanding insurance products, and building client relationships. Success often depends on communication abilities, persistence, and product knowledge, with some roles offering training and certifications to support new agents.

What are entry level positions in insurance?

Entry level positions in insurance include roles such as insurance agent, customer service representative, claims assistant, and underwriter trainee. These positions typically require a high school diploma or equivalent and may involve on-the-job training or certification programs. They offer opportunities to develop industry knowledge and skills in sales, customer service, and policy processing.
